Period-doubled Bloch states in a Bose-Einstein condensate

Abstract

We study systematically the period-doubled Bloch states for a weakly interacting Bose-Einstein condensate in a one-dimensional optical lattice. This kind of state is of form ψk=eikxϕk(x)\psi_k=e^{ikx}\phi_k(x), where ϕk(x)\phi_k(x) is of period twice the optical lattice constant. Our numerical results show how these nonlinear period-doubled states grow out of linear period-doubled states at a quarter away from the Brillouin zone center as the repulsive interatomic interaction increases. This is corroborated by our analytical results. We find that all nonlinear period-doubled Bloch states have both Landau instability and dynamical instability.
